If you are feeling Jaded, check out Beyond Good and Evil
I just finished a game called "Beyond Good and Evil" for the Playstation 2. This game is definitely one of the best computer games I have ever played. What makes this game great? Interestingly, I can't put my finger on any one thing. The graphics, the music, the gameplay, the story - everything just clicked.

It is interesting that having worked on a game (TubeTwist) - I now can appreciate even more the level of effort that goes into a game like BG&E. This game took 30 people 4 years to make. Does this discourage me as an indie? Not really - I think that it helps you figure out what to shoot for. There is no way as an indie you could make a game as large and big in scope as BG&E - but there are certainly elements of the game that could be done by an Indie.

Anyway, if you get a chance, check out BG&E - I think it has something for everyone.
